★ 5★ 4★ 3★ 2★ 1Been here several times and have tried almost all the flavors and I can say it tastes just like the one in Japan! It is desserts only (parfaits, cakes, and lattes), unlike other locations with food items. The parfaits will cost around $13 but they are so good.Matcha parfait: very good matcha flavor, I like getting the nama chocolate. It is very rich and you will likely want water to go with itHojicha parfait: rich hojicha flavor, liked the syrup at the end and overall I think hojicha adds to the sweetness.Seasonal spring Sakura strawberry parfait: it was an extra $2 so I had high hopes and was not disappointed. Topped with strawberry, Sakura bean paste, and mochi with Sakura ice cream, vanilla and Sakura soft serve, and strawberry syrup.Hojicha chocolate cake: it was okay but not my favorite type of cake, a denser cake with more texture. I liked the flavor of it, though!

September 03 · Wattanachai CHSpacious, but packed spot right on the corner of Ktown. The desserts here are all pretty solid - the matcha taste is distinct in the ice cream and it's not overtly sweet. For their soft serves, you can opt for a cup instead of their cone. The parfaits are pretty; a bit impractical to eat, considering the shape of the tall cup and short spoon.They call your number out when your order is ready to grab from the counter. The bathroom code is on the receipt. There are tons of seats, but they're always taken, since there's no seating limit, so you'd likely get a table once you see a party leave. Overall, a decent spot for a post-meal treat!
